How to Preserve Magnolia Leaves

Preserve magnolia leaves through pressing, air drying, or silica gel desiccation. Each method maintains leaf structure while preventing decay and color fading.

Pressing Method

  • Place fresh leaves between absorbent paper
  • Put under heavy book or press for 2-4 weeks
  • Best for flat preservation and crafts

Air Drying Technique

  1. Suspend leaves upside down in dry, ventilated area
  2. Take 2-3 weeks for complete drying
  3. Maintains natural leaf shape and texture

Silica Gel Process

  • Submerge leaves in silica gel powder
  • Seal container for 1-2 days
  • Retains original color and flexibility
